2025 Fantasy Outlook
After a promising start to his career, Barnes dealt with injuries during the past two campaigns and experienced a drop in efficiency (45/27/76) last season. He also played a career-low 32.8 minutes per game, which led to reduced totals across the board. Despite the lack of significant improvements, Barnes remains a stat-stuffing machine when healthy and has finished as a top-55 player in eight-category leagues in each of his first four campaigns. He still has plenty of time to reach his peak and will be a go-to player in 2025-26, but the team around him remains a mystery. RJ Barrett and Immanuel Quickley have shown flashes since coming over from New York, but consistency has been lacking, plus they've also struggled to stay on the court. The Raptors made an aggressive mid-season trade for oft-injured Brandon Ingram, who still has yet to debut for Toronto but signed an extension that included a $42 million player option for 2027-28. Jakob Poeltl also signed an extension this summer and has been the most reliable piece for the Raptors since they traded Pascal Siakam and OG Anunoby. They also drafted Collin Murray-Boyles, who joins a group of solid wing prospects in Ochai Agbaji and Jonathan Mogbo. Team success should mean fantasy success for Barnes, who'll be the straw that stirs the drink if things break right. Finishes with 22 points in loss
Barnes supplied 22 points (10-21 FG, 0-2 3Pt, 2-4 FT), nine rebounds, three assists and one steal across 35 minutes during Sunday's 110-93 loss to the Lakers.
ANALYSIS
Barnes was one rebound shy of a double-double in the loss, and he played reasonably well while battling with LeBron James for most of the game. He faded a bit down the stretch after a red-hot start during a 12-2 Toronto run in the first quarter, but he finished as the team's high scorer regardless. His scoring total marked his third consecutive game with 20-plus points, and his fourth in five games.

Past Fantasy Outlooks
2024
2023
2022
2021
After two seasons of the Raptors hanging in the 40-win range, the team committed to a rebuild in the middle of last season, trading away both Pascal Siakam and OG Anunoby. That effectively turned Barnes into Toronto's best player and building block of the future. He made his first All-Star game behind averages of 19.9 points on 48/34/78 shooting, 8.2 rebounds, 6.1 assists, 1.5 blocks and 1.3 steals. He took significant steps forward as a passer, three-point shooter and shot-blocker, helping him return second-round category league value on a per-game basis. It's expected to be another rebuilding season for the Raptors, led primarily by Barnes but also Immanuel Quickley and RJ Barrett. The latter two will get plenty of usage, but Barnes should remain the focal point. At just 23 years old and making significant strides in an advantageous situation, Barnes has the makings of a potential early-round sleeper. The conditions are present for him to sneak into the first round this season, though on teams with incentive to tank, there's always an inherent risk of late-season resting. In that sense, he's less secure as a fantasy asset than he might otherwise be.

Named East Player of the Week
Barnes was named the Eastern Conference Player of the Week on Monday.
ANALYSIS
The Raptors finished 3-1 in Week 12, improving to 24-16 on the season. Barnes was excellent in that stretch, posting averages of 22.0 points, 6.3 rebounds and 6.0 assists. Other nominees from the East included Jalen Brunson, Joel Embiid, Darius Garland, Jalen Johnson and Andrew Nembhard.
